I see similar behavior with a 105W 3950X when running prime95. I haven't experienced instability otherwise over the 2 months I've had this build running. Google's stressapptest runs fine for long durations, building a kernel with make -j32 succeeds (and can boot it), every parallelized archiver like 7z,pbzip2,pigz,xz is ok, and even gaming on a Windows VM using 8c/16t + GPU passthrough works well. This is my first Ryzen system so I chalked it up to a possible carry over of DDR4 issues from earlier generations. I didn't investigate further since the 3950x had just been released and I couldn't find any other reports of prime95-only instability until now. And just to reiterate, it is perfectly stable otherwise. Heavy AVX2 workload breaking things fits better so will have to try to collect more data. |
